/// <summary> /// Configure specific routes for each component. This method must be updated for each routing configuration change. /// The publish nodes are for testing the simulation and documenting the expected interconnections. /// The subscribe nodes configure expected topics for this node. /// /// Each subscriptions is a separate binding to the component's internal queue. /// </summary> /// <remarks> /// [To] [From] /// /// Controller Publish: [Memory] .[Controller] /// Memory Publish: [Controller] .[Memory] /// /// Controller Subscribe: [Controller] .[*] /// Memory Subscribe: [Memory] .[*] /// </remarks> /// <param name="service">host service to facilitate access to all properties</param> /// <returns></returns> public static NodeInterface BuildNode(NodeServiceBase service) { NodeInterface node = new NodeInterface(service); switch (service.thisComponent) { case SystemNode.Controller: node.Publish.Add(node.RouteKey(service.thisComponent, SystemNode.Environment)); node.Publish.Add(node.RouteKey(service.thisComponent,SystemNode.Memory)); node.Subscribe.Add(node.RouteKey(SystemNode.Environment, service.thisComponent)); node.Subscribe.Add(node.RouteKey(SystemNode.Memory, service.thisComponent)); break; case SystemNode.Environment: node.Publish.Add(node.RouteKey(service.thisComponent,SystemNode.Controller)); node.Subscribe.Add(node.RouteKey(SystemNode.Controller,service.thisComponent)); break; case SystemNode.Memory: node.Publish.Add(node.RouteKey(service.thisComponent,SystemNode.Controller)); node.Subscribe.Add(node.RouteKey(SystemNode.Controller,service.thisComponent)); break; default: break; } node.QueueConfiguration(service); // define the queue subscription topics return (node); }
